Post by: aislin on October 26, 2012, 11:32PM
Hey guys,

After getting together with our hosts, it looks like the problem we're seeing is caused by an upgrade to CloudLinux that balances out server usage and the uptick in traffic we're seeing because of the Christmas release and upcoming tour. There is another round of updates scheduled to hit our server next weekend that should give us a few options to try and limit our server usage without us having to change our hosting situation. So please bear with us a few more days and we'll try and get this all sorted out.

Post by: aislin on May 05, 2013, 08:25PM
Got Resource Limit Reached messages again from 6:56 PM to 7:06 PM CST today. The forum was also inaccessible for 7:30 - 10PM CST yesterday, but CloudFlare was serving a backup.  Is there something wrong with the box the forum is being hosted on? :( May be worth checking into. ;)

Yesterday afternoon, at some point, there was a HUGE fiber outage around one of the server facilities that our host uses. The host had to re route around that cluster of servers which means all the rest of the servers had to pick up the slack. The CloudFlare message started showing up when the fiber died and the limit messages are more on a broad scale and not us specifically while they're getting everything fixed. Our host doesn't control the fiber, when I asked them they told me it's under ATT's control so we're probably going to be seeing a few problems until Monday when their regular workforce is at work. Sorry, I know that's not helpful.

Post by: aislin on February 23, 2014, 10:41AM
Yep. Me too. And this does affect everyone on the forum who tries to access it when that error is active because it is a problem with the server (big computer that has the job of running the website) and the amount of things it is being asked to do (help us navigate the website) or store (like all our posts). We see "Resource limit reached" when it gets overwhelmed and are able to continue as normal when the activity level between this and other sites calms down or is otherwise addressed by allowing more space.

Not entirely right. We are only allowed a certain amount of CPUs and bandwidth at any given time. If we start using more than that the server automatically locks us out so we aren't causing slowdown on any of the other sites on our server. So the entire server isn't shut down, just us. I'm going to have to talk with our host and try and see if we can find a way to either move us to a less crowded server or if we can buy more usage as we're starting to see the message with increasing frequency.

Post by: aislin on March 05, 2014, 07:50PM
Just ran into two different error messages.

Error 522 Ray ID: 10620b44906a0104
Connection timed out

Error 524 Ray ID: 10620ad73da20104
A timeout occurred

Those are problems with CloudFlare which is, short version, a program that our server runs for faster content delivery. Those two errors mean that, for whatever reason, CloudFlare couldn't connect to the server. Nothing we did in other words, just a glitch the host had for some reason or another.
